ArmInfo.Official Baku made a critical statement regarding the upcoming electoral processes in Nagorno-Karabakh.
Thus, as reported by APA, the press secretary of the Azerbaijani Foreign Ministry Leyla Abdullayeva referring to the upcoming local elections in Artsakh on September 8, called them "another show" presented under the guise of elections. "However, there are well-known realities for everyone: no matter what election they try to talk about under conditions of military aggression and other illegal actions, neither this upcoming show, nor its results will be recognized by the international community. This fully applies to the very the puppet regime created by Armenia in the occupied territories, "the representative of the Azerbaijani Foreign Ministry assured.
Abdullaeva hastened to recall that to this day, the international community, including the OSCE, has not recognized the results of any elections in Artsakh. "In a word, the truth is that Nagorno-Karabakh is an integral part of Azerbaijan, and this is reflected in all international documents," L. Abdullayeva noted. It should be noted that on September 8, elections to local government bodies will be held in Artsakh.
